The new for 2024-2025 have been confirmed by the Department for Education. It comes after the government approved teacher and leader pay rises of 5.5 per cent, pledging to hand schools £1.2 billion towards the cost of covering them. But the School Teachers’ Review Body estimated its recommendations would cost around £1.65 billion over a whole school year, and the DfE has said schools will need to put some of their own money into the deal to help make up the difference. Local authority-maintained schools must follow these pay scales but academies and free schools are allowed to set their own. Here are the new pay rates, effective from September 1, 2024.
